In this video, I will show you the beauty of the sea ice breaking-up on the sea in Antarctica. This is such a beautiful sight of nature and happens each summer as it warms all around the continent. It is an amazing sight and you can stare at it for hours waiting for the next piece to break off. I will show the sea ice breaking out in front of McMurdo Station and Scott Base in February 2019.

You will also see the scenery from Observation Hill. This timelapse is taken over a period of half an hour and the camera is pointed due south. The sea ice forms during the extremely cold winter and spring months and then weakens and breaks up during summer and fall.
Strong southerly winds will speed up this process and push the ice out to sea. While northerly winds or no wind will slow the process. This cycle repeats every year.
